Abstract
This paper is intended as a broad, mainly experimental, survey of the recent field of exotic cluster radioactivity in heavy nuclei. The first part summarizes the development of the field since the first experimental finding in 1984, insisting on {sup 14}C emission, and giving a schematic status of the corresponding models. The second part describes in detail the 1989 discovery, in Orsay, of a fine structure of the {sup 14}C decay of {sup 223}Ra and the search for a similar effect in even-even neighboring nuclei {sup 222}Ra and {sup 224}Ra. A possible qualitative interpretation of the `hindrance` of the transition to the ground state of {sup 209}Pb is proposed.
